Product Description

The new CONQUEST HD 8x32 is a lightweight model that is ideal for stalking game during the day.

Its compact size makes it a convenient companion in difficult terrain.

The 8x magnification provides a good overview and shake-free images.

The near setting of just 1.5 meters allows you to experience crisp images and clear colors up close.

The CONQUEST HD 8x32 satisfies all ergonomic requirements: the focusing wheel is so conveniently placed that it can always be quickly and easily used.

Technical data:

  • Magnification: 8 x
  • Effective Lens Diameter: 32 mm
  • Exit Pupil Diameter: 4 mm
  • Twilight Factors: 16
  • Field of View at 1000m: 140 m
  • Apparent Field of View: 64 °
  • Close Focus: 1.5 m
  • Diopter Adjustment Range: +4 | -4 dpt
  • Pupil Distance: 54 - 74 mm
  • Eye Relief: 16 mm
  • Lens Type: HD-Type

I bought this as an upgrade for my 10 year old 7x30 bino. It isn't a fair comparison because my old bino only took me 500 Chinese Yuan (roughly $100 CAD today). But that is the only bino I had. Well, I had tried a 8x42 bino ($200 CAD) years ago but my memory already faded. When I got this
Conquest HD 8x32 it was still winter. The first day I took it out on a trail I was a bit disappointed because the color fringing seemed to be quite visible. I would say as bad as my old bino. Somehow I thought it's because the weather caused the extra high contrast (white snow + white sky VS
black/grey tree). Then I noticed there's dust inside of the binocular. The seller was contacted and they re-send me a new one once received my return. I don't have to pay for the shipment. Thumbs up!

The new bino has a greater serial number so I assume it is manufactured later than the original one. When I brought this out, there seemed to be less chromatic abberation. The image quality is very good. Now I understand what it meant by "objects pop out" in the reviews I read. Resolution is very high, it definitely deserve "HD" on its body. If I am comparing it with my old 7x30, it's like comparing 720p to 480p, especially at night. During the day, even the birds behind the woods can stand out from the image.

Pros:
- High image resolution
- Excellent contrast
- Wide field of view. This makes is very easy to search objects.
- Very smooth focusing knob, it takes only slightly more than one full turn from closet to infinity. This makes tracking objects (birding) much easier than my old bino, which takes 2+ turns.
- Neck strap is very comfortable.
Cons:
- When turning Eyecups, after the first click, the one on the diopter side would separated from the inner sleeve (the part that screws onto the binocular). Workaround is to turn it reversely so it screws tightly.
- Lens caps and eye caps feel cheap. Even my old binocular's caps feel much better and easier to use. Fortunately this doesn't really impact the daily usage.

Overall:
Image quality is very good. I took quite some nice pictures of birds using my cell phone through this bino, although the picture quality never come close the the actual view through the binoculars.
Rolling globe effect is still there but it doesn't bother me. Chromatic abberation is almost unnoticeable in most cases.
